识别图片文字函数

    一组识别图片文字函数应用函数,可以识别某张图片、身份证、网络图片、银行卡、驾驶证、行驶证、机动车车牌、营业执照、增值税发票、出租车票、VIN码、火车票、数字、名片、出生医学证明及保单等图片中的所有文字。
¥1000.0
开发者:   张明东
更新时间:   2026/02/03 16:09
当前插件版本:   1.5.2
jar包时间要求:   2018/07/31

登录后可下载

教程:识别图片文字函数- FineReport帮助文档 - 全面的报表使用教程和学习资料 (fanruan.com)

每个函数参数中百度应用AppID、AppKey、SecretKey,三个值需要使用者自己登录百度智能云平台,注册百度帐号并创建新应用,创建时选择文字识别相关功能接口。应用创建后即给出这三个参数。

image.png

函数名称:FRBaiduTextOCR
功能:FRBaiduTextOCR(varchar1,varchar2,varchar3-识别某张图中的所有文字。
参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、图片完整URL(支持诸如http://aaa/bbb/ccc.jpg这种图片文件文件名在网址中的格式,URL长度不超过1024字节,过长会导致设计器卡顿,URL对应的图片base64编码后大小不超过4M,最短边至少15px,最长边最大4096px,支持jpg/png/bmp格式)或者图片二进制数据。varchar2:你的百度应用识别语言类型,默认为CHN_ENG。可选值包括:CHN_ENG:中英文混合;ENG:英文;POR:葡萄牙语;FRE:法语;GER:德语;ITA:意大利语;SPA:西班牙语;RUS:俄语;JAP:日语;KOR:韩语;。varchar3: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duTextOCR(\"d:\\\\t1.jpg\",\"CHN_ENG\",\"AppID|AppKey|SecretKey\")"


函数名称:FRBaiduTextOCRHP
功能:FRBaiduTextOCRHP(varchar1,varchar2,varchar3-高精度识别某张图中的所有文字,速度有点慢。
参数说明:
varchar1:本地图片路径(支持诸如http://aaa/bbb/ccc.jpg这种图片文件文件名在网址中的格式,URL长度不超过1024字节,过长会导致设计器卡顿,URL对应的图片base64编码后大小不超过4M,最短边至少15px,最长边最大4096px,支持jpg/png/bmp格式)或者图片二进制数据。varchar2:你的百度应用识别语言类型,默认为CHN_ENG。可选值包括:CHN_ENG:中英文混合;ENG:英文;POR:葡萄牙语;FRE:法语;GER:德语;ITA:意大利语;SPA:西班牙语;RUS:俄语;JAP:日语;KOR:韩语;。varchar3: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duTextOCRHP(a2,\"CHN_ENG\",\"AppID|AppKey|SecretKey\")",FRBaiduTextOCRHP.class.g


函数名称:FRBaiduIdCardOCR
功能:FRBaiduIdCardOCR(varchar1,varchar2,varchar3-识别身份证,身份证识别包括正面和背面。
参数说明:
varchar1:本地图片路径或者图片二进制数据。varchar2:身份证正反面,front:身份证含照片的一面;back:身份证带国徽的一面。varchar3: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duIdCardOCR(\"d:\\\\id2.jpg\",\"front\",\"AppID|AppKey|SecretKey\")",FRBaiduId


函数名称:FRBaiduWebImageOCR
功能:FRBaiduWebImageOCR(varchar1,varchar2-网络图片文字识别。
参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、图片完整URL(支持诸如http://aaa/bbb/ccc.jpg这种图片文件文件名在网址中的格式,URL长度不超过1024字节,过长会导致设计器卡顿,URL对应的图片base64编码后大小不超过4M,最短边至少15px,最长边最大4096px,支持jpg/png/bmp格式)或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duWebImageO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RB


函数名称:FRBaiduBankCardOCR
功能:FRBaiduBankCardOCR(varchar1,varchar2-识别银行卡并返回卡号和发卡行。
参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duBankCardO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RBaiduBa


函数名称:FRBaiduDriverCardOCR
功能:FRBaiduDriverCardOCR(varchar1,varchar2-驾驶证识别。
参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duDriverCardO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FR


函数名称:FRBaiduVehicleCardOCR
功能:FRBaiduVehicleCardOCR(varchar1,varchar2-行驶证识别。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duVehicleCardO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RB


函数名称:FRBaiduPlateNumberOCR
功能:FRBaiduPlateNumberOCR(varchar1,varchar2-识别机动车车牌,并返回签发地和号牌。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duPlateNumberO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RBaiduPlateNum


函数名称:FRBaiduBusinessCardOCR
功能:FRBaiduBusinessCardOCR(varchar1,varchar2-营业执照识别,不能识别公章登记机关文字。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duBusinessCardO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RBaiduBusinessCar


函数名称:FRBaiduVatInvoiceOCR
功能:FRBaiduVatInvoiceOCR(varchar1,varchar2-增值税发票识别。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duVatInvoiceO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RBa


函数名称:FRBaiduTaxiReceiptOCR
功能:FRBaiduTaxiReceiptOCR(varchar1,varchar2-出租车票识别。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duTaxiReceiptO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",FRBa


函数名称:FRBaiduVinCodeOCR
功能:FRBaiduVinCodeOCR(varchar1,varchar2-VIN码识别。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ar2:你的百度应用AppID、AppKey、SecretKey,三个值依次用|隔开。示例:FRBaiduVinCodeOCR(\"d:\\\\t1.jpg\",\"AppID|AppKey|SecretKey\")",


函数名称:FRBaiduTrainTicketOCR
功能:FRBaiduTrainTicketOCR(varchar1,varchar2-火车票、高铁票识别。参数说明:
varchar1:本地图片路径(不支持单元格用设计器功能直接插入图片)、或者图片二进制数据。varchar

[2021-5-6]初始化插件。
[2021-9-9]增加env-version 11。
[2021-11-29]增加了三个函数及网络图片识别支持。
[2022-11-17]修复FRBaiduTextOCRHP网络图片支持。
[2022-11-18]增加FRBaiduTextOCRHP网络图片支持。
[2023-3-6]修复FRBaiduVatInvoiceOCR不能显示表体数据的bug。
[2023-3-12]增加两个函数:FRTencentOfdInvoiceOCR、FRBaiduInvoiceCheck,实现ofd格式电子发票识别及验真
[2023-3-12]修复FRBaiduInvoiceCheck参数处理bug
[2023-3-21]修复FRBaiduTextOCR不支持本地网址的bug
[2023-4-19]POB-2978,升级jar
[2023-4-19]POB-,FRBaiduVatInvoiceOCR函数,更新一下函数说明,新增识别ofd电子发票功能
[2023-8-3]POB-3276,升级jar
[2023-11-17]POB-3556,修复客户部署在windows下的tomcat上出错bug
[2025-10-28]POB-4500,三方组件存在隐患需要升级。
[2025-10-29]POB-4524,FRBaiduVatInvoiceOCR函数,图片路径用http://IP:PORT/webroot/图片.png时报错。
[2025-11-14]POB-4547,FRBaiduVatInvoiceOCR函数,图片路径用http://IP:PORT/webroot/图片.png时报错。
[2025-12-18]OS-689,增加函数FRBaiduClauseVerification,用百度合同审查功能审查合同风险点。
[2026-1-8]POB-4602,修复将RiskLevel参数值设置为“normal”时不生效的bug
[2026-2-3]POB-4656,修复FRBaiduTrainTicketOCR函数,再tomcat环境内报错的bug

    您的评价

        差劲           优秀